Having difficulty protecting an auto loan to acquire a vehicle? "Get here, pay below" car dealerships use in-house financing, usually to customers with bad credit rating. While this route deserves considering if your debt isn't in terrific shape, there are some challenges to take into consideration. When you authorize an agreement to get a cars and truck with a standard auto dealership, it passes the contract on to a car lender, which gives a car loan for the purchase.

BHPH dealers focus on dealing with individuals that have bad credit rating or no credit rating in any way. Consequently, they can provide an opportunity that some borrowers will certainly have a tough time locating anywhere else. Prior to you think about a BHPH supplier, though, it is necessary to consider both the benefits and drawbacks of doing so.


Relying on the dealership, you can anticipate to pay a rates of interest as high as the optimum price allowed by regulation in your state. Some dealers additionally add a slew of hidden charges to the contract, driving up your total costs.: Rather than picking an auto and after that speaking about funding, BHPH dealerships first determine your eligibility, after that show you which automobiles you receive.


Most legitimate automobile lending institutions report your payment activity to all 3 credit rating coverage firms (Experian, TransUnion, and Equifax), which can help improve your credit rating if you're making routine on-time settlements. That's not always the case with BHPH car dealerships, especially if it's a little attire for which the expenses of reporting would certainly be also high.

So, you want buying a used auto. Franchised car dealerships are the only dealers that can market you a maker certified previously owned used cars and truck. Necessarily, a franchised car dealership is an automobile seller that offers new and pre-owned automobiles for automobile producers such as Ford, General Motors, Honda, and other major brand names


Independent franchise dealers would certainly be, as an example, your Chevrolet dealer that markets made use of Fords, Audis, and Hyundais on their lots. They are still franchised new vehicle dealers however they are marketing products not connected to their franchises. An independent pre-owned cars and truck supplier is i loved this a dealership that has no affiliation with an automobile maker.
